    • +1

      Getting the TG version is worthwhile because it also comes with both sides, and 2x120mm fans. TG can actually provide better thermals because it helps direct the airflow if you have chimney style flow (intake at the bottom, intake on CPU, exhaust at the top). I didn't get the TG version, and actually regret it - despite being completely RGB free.

    Great case for air or water cooling. Very easy to build in as all sides are accessible. TG is on the left side so not useful if case is on the left side of the desktop plus you lose airflow intake, a consideration for air-cooling setup. Enough volume for decent airflow and tidy cable management.
